It's package engineering."In India, the retail boom has just started and is catching on rapidly across the east, west, south, and north zones. At the beginning of this decade, organised retailing accounted for a mere $US 2.9 billion, just 1.25% of the estimated total retail market. By 2010, it is estimated to be a $US 33-billion industry.
